Key Ingredients for Ground Chicken Chili

Ground Chicken: The heart of our ground chicken chili is, of course, the ground chicken itself. It’s a lean protein that absorbs the flavors of the spices beautifully, creating a satisfying and hearty meal. If you prefer, you can use turkey for a similar result.

Beans: I opt for a mix of black beans and kidney beans for this chili. They add creaminess and body, while also providing extra fiber and protein. Canned beans are a convenient option, but if you have dried beans, great! Just remember to soak and cook them beforehand.

Tomatoes: Using canned diced tomatoes brings a rich tartness that balances the spices perfectly. If you want a fresher twist, you can chop up some ripe tomatoes. Just make sure they’re juicy!

Spices: A blend of chili powder, cumin, and paprika offers the warmth and depth that elevates this ground chicken chili. Adjust the spices to suit your taste, and don’t hold back if you love a bit of heat!

Vegetables: Bell peppers and onions contribute both flavor and crunch. Sautéing these at the start releases their natural sweetness, setting a flavorful foundation for your chili.

Broth: Chicken broth not only adds moisture but also enhances the savory essence of this dish. For a vegetarian option, vegetable broth is a fantastic substitute!

Southwestern Twist

Add some flair with Southwestern spices such as cumin, chipotle powder, and smoked paprika. Toss in black beans and corn for added texture and sweetness. This variation pairs superbly with a sprinkle of fresh cilantro and a squeeze of lime juice right before serving!

Italian Influence

Why not take a detour to Italy? Incorporate diced tomatoes, Italian seasoning, and a splash of balsamic vinegar for a tangy punch. Serve with a dollop of ricotta cheese on top to create a deliciously creamy contrast.

Thai Inspired

For something an unexpected twist, try a Thai-inspired ground chicken chili. Use coconut milk, red curry paste, and fish sauce to create a rich, aromatic base. Toss in bell peppers and zucchini, and finish with fresh basil for a fragrant touch.

Sweet and Spicy

Combine sweetness and heat by adding sweet potatoes and a splash of honey or maple syrup to the mix. The natural sugars in the sweet potatoes balance the spiciness, creating a comforting and hearty meal that warms the soul.

Cooking Tips and Notes for Ground Chicken Chili

Creating a delicious ground chicken chili is as much about the technique as it is about the ingredients. Here are some tips and notes to help you achieve a hearty, flavorful dish that warms the soul.

Choose the Right Ground Chicken

Selecting the right ground chicken is key; I recommend using ground chicken thighs for a richer flavor. It has a higher fat content than breast meat, making your chili more succulent. If you prefer a leaner option, go with ground breast but consider adding a splash of chicken broth for moisture.

Spices Make the Difference

Don’t skimp on spices! Take the time to toast your chili powder and cumin in a hot pan before adding other ingredients. It might seem like an extra step, but toasting releases essential oils, enhancing the flavor profile of your ground chicken chili. You can even adjust the heat level by incorporating a bit of smoked paprika or cayenne pepper to suit your palate.

Build Layers of Flavor

Start with aromatics. Sauté onions, garlic, and bell peppers before adding the ground chicken. This creates a savory base that infuses your dish with depth. Also, remember to deglaze your pan with a splash of broth if bits stick to the bottom; those crispy morsels add wonderful flavor.

Let it Simmer

Patience is important! Allowing your ground chicken chili to simmer for at least 30 minutes lets the flavors meld beautifully. If you have time, extending the simmering process to an hour will make it even better.

How long can I store leftovers?

The beauty of ground chicken chili is its ability to store well! You can refrigerate the leftovers in an airtight container for up to 4 days. Just make sure to let it cool completely before sealing. If you want to keep it longer, consider freezing it for 3 months. To reheat, just thaw it overnight in the refrigerator and warm it on the stovetop or microwave.

Description

A delicious and spicy chicken chili that’s perfect for any occasion!


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 teaspoon olive oil
  • 1/2 cup chopped onions
  • 1/2 cup chopped green peppers
  • 1/2 cup chopped red peppers
  • 23 garlic cloves (minced)
  • 1 pound ground chicken
  • 15 oz canned chili beans (drained)
  • 15 oz canned black beans (drained)
  • 15 oz canned diced chilies and tomatoes
  • 1/2 cup broth (chicken or vegetable)
  • 6 oz canned tomato paste
  • 1 tablespoon chili powder
  • 1 teaspoon cumin
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• salt and pepper to taste
  • 1 teaspoon red cayenne pepper (optional for spicy)

Instructions

  1. Heat a Dutch oven or large stock pot on medium high heat. When hot, add the olive oil, chopped onions, green peppers, and red peppers.
  2. Saute for a few minutes until the veggies are soft.
  3. Add in the minced garlic and stir.
  4. Add in the ground chicken. Use a meat chopper and break down the ground chicken.
  5. Season the chicken with the chili spices and seasoning. Stir until the chicken is fully cooked, about 5-6 minutes.
  6. Add the broth, beans, diced tomatoes and chilies, and tomato paste to the pot. Stir.
  7. Adjust the heat to medium-low. Cover the pot and allow the chili to simmer for about 15-20 minutes.
  8. Cool before serving.

Notes

  • Ground chicken doesn’t produce much fat; drain any excess fat if necessary.
  • Chili can be adjusted to your spice preference by adding more or less cayenne pepper.
